The radius of the circle is half of its diameter, which is 28/2 = 14 cm.
Using the formula for the area of a circle, A = πr^2, we can estimate the area of the circle by substituting π with 3.14 and r with 14:
A ≈ 3.14 x 14^2
A ≈ 3.14 x 196
A ≈ 615.44
Therefore, the estimated area of the circle is approximately 615.44 square centimeters.
